Understanding Truck Wind Deflector Panels


Truck wind deflector panels are specially designed accessories that attach to the front or the roof of a truck. Their primary function is to improve the vehicle's aerodynamics by redirecting airflow, which substantially reduces drag. This section explores the fundamentals of wind deflector panels and how they can enhance your truck’s performance.


How Do Wind Deflector Panels Work?


The science behind wind deflector panels is grounded in aerodynamics. When a truck moves, it encounters wind resistance, which can slow it down and increase fuel consumption. A wind deflector panel helps to smooth out the airflow around the vehicle, allowing it to overcome the drag more efficiently. By creating a streamlined path for the air, these panels can significantly improve fuel economy.


Types of Wind Deflector Panels


There are various types of wind deflector panels available in the market today. Each type has its unique advantages:



  • Roof-Mounted Deflectors: These are installed on the roof of the truck, helping to redirect airflow over the top.

  • Front-Mounted Deflectors: Positioned at the front of the vehicle, these deflectors tackle wind resistance directly where it starts.

  • Side Deflectors: These are designed to minimize side wind resistance, especially beneficial when driving in crosswinds.


Key Benefits of Installing a Wind Deflector Panel


The advantages of installing a truck wind deflector panel are numerous and impactful. Here are some of the most significant benefits:


1. Enhanced Fuel Efficiency


One of the most compelling reasons to install a wind deflector panel is the potential for improved fuel efficiency. Studies have shown that vehicles equipped with these panels can achieve fuel savings of up to 10%. This translates not only to lower expenses but also to a reduced carbon footprint.


2. Improved Safety and Stability


Wind deflector panels can also enhance the stability of a truck while driving, especially in windy conditions. By streamlining airflow, these panels help keep the vehicle more grounded, reducing the likelihood of being buffeted by strong winds.


3. Reduced Noise Levels


Another benefit is the reduction in noise levels inside the cab. Wind noise can be a significant distraction for drivers, but by using deflectors, airflow is directed away from the vehicle's body, creating a quieter driving experience.


4. Longer Vehicle Lifespan


By decreasing drag and improving fuel efficiency, wind deflector panels can indirectly extend the life of your truck. With less strain on the engine, vital components may experience less wear and tear, resulting in reduced maintenance costs and a prolonged lifespan for the vehicle.


5. Cost-Effectiveness


While there is an initial investment in purchasing and installing a wind deflector panel, the long-term savings on fuel costs can more than justify this expense. In commercial operations where trucks cover long distances regularly, these savings can be substantial over time.
